Bridget 's Bardo

American Lighting artist James Terrel (Jame Turrell) in cooperation with the German Art Museum of Wolfsburg, the largest ever enter type lighting device created in the Museum: high 11m "space set space" structure covering the 700m2 building area, direct access to the Museum of glass roof. The Ganzfeld experimental device, "Bridget's Bardo", is a hollow structure and is divided into two parts. The two are connected to each other via a staircase bridge room, visual space and perception of space, is completely empty, no furniture inside the room, only a strong and continuous slow transformation of light and color, this is a new feature of this type of work.
